How to read these scores. Cassandra computes leading-indicator signals strictly from public federal award history (USAspending.gov) and public SEC filings (EDGAR). Scores are pattern-based and probabilistic — they describe profiles that historically correlate with acquisitions and major corporate events. They are not predictions of certainty, not insider or material non-public information (MNPI), and not investment advice. Do your own diligence.
